Transaction 75536d746b1314d025257fe941ea264f48ec173a42760f5d607898f26c494342

2 Input
2 Outputs
  • 75536d746b1314d025257fe941ea264f48ec173a42760f5d607898f26c494342:0
  • value  996372
    address  32JNdHj68nKsRVBUpWgFPX6zY4BL5rCPof
  • 75536d746b1314d025257fe941ea264f48ec173a42760f5d607898f26c494342:1
  • value  115482
    address  1EeXTrXKrCR1TmrHc8qffMuQFTbN8BK58S